The Dingo A–025 breathalyzer from the global South Korean manufacturer Sentech Korea Corp. is an excellent choice for personal use and self-monitoring. It is designed to be used with a mouthpiece, which is included in the standard package.

What are the advantages of the Dingo A–025

  • Reusable – The Dingo A–025 is equipped with a sensitive semiconductor sensor and is designed for repeated use over time;
  • Affordable price—an economical breathalyzer that offers an optimal price-to-functionality ratio;
  • Compact size—the Dingo A–025 is small and lightweight, fits in a glove compartment, bag, or pocket, and is always at hand;
  • Fast analysis speed—a test with the Dingo A–025 takes no more than a minute from the moment the device is turned on until the result appears on the display;
  • Power-saving mode—even if you forget to turn off your Dingo A–025, it automatically shuts off after 20 seconds of inactivity;
  • Affordable consumables—it runs on just 2 standard AA alkaline batteries;
  • Audible indication—depending on the level of alcohol intoxication (up to 0.2‰, from 0.2 to 0.5‰, or over 0.5‰), Dingo A–025 uses different sounds to indicate whether you are fit to drive or should ask a friend for a ride or use a “Drink and Drive” service.

Dingo A–025 is designed exclusively for personal use and is not suitable for mass screenings. The semiconductor-type sensor has a capacity of up to 2–3 tests per day. Under heavy use, and especially with samples containing high alcohol levels, the sensitive sensor may produce inaccurate results; systematic overuse will shorten its service life.

Instructions for Use

The Dingo A–025 is very easy to use and requires no special skills:

  1. Press the button on the front panel and wait until the breathalyzer enters standby mode—about 30 seconds. During this time, you can place the mouthpiece in the opening above the display;
  2. When zeros appear on the screen, take a deep breath and exhale into the mouthpiece with moderate force for 4–5 seconds. The breathalyzer detects the start of the breath and automatically switches to measurement mode;
  3. The sample is taken when you hear a double intermittent beep. After about 2 seconds, the test result appears on the display.

That’s it—the test with the Dingo A–025 takes less than a minute! You can repeat the test after a few minutes to allow the sensor to clear any condensation from the previous breath. The manufacturer recommends using a clean mouthpiece for each test—you can wash and dry the old one. If there is no activity for 20 seconds after a test, the breathalyzer automatically turns off.

To get the most accurate results:

  • Take the test at least 5 minutes after smoking and 20 minutes after drinking alcohol;
  • Do not take a test if there is a strong wind around you or if you are in a room with heavily polluted air;
  • You must periodically (once every 12 months) have your breathalyzer checked and calibrated at a specialized laboratory;
  • Keep the device away from heating appliances and/or sources of strong odors (perfumes, cosmetics);
  • To ensure maximum sensor accuracy, use the breathalyzer at least once every 10–14 days.

Regular calibration of your breathalyzer ensures both the accuracy of measurements in the short term and the analyzer’s continued operation for many years to come. To ensure the accuracy of the sensor during sample collection, as well as the long-term use of the Dingo A–025, the manufacturer recommends periodic calibration at a specialized laboratory. Your Dingo A–025 will need calibration after approximately 200 tests or 12 months after the last calibration—whichever comes first.
